Guide price: £1,000,000 to £1,200,000

Oli & Liana are delighted to be instructed on this unique opportunity to invest in London’s historic architecture. 

A charming, raised ground floor apartment located in the highly sought-after area of Belsize Park. This property measures over 1023 sq.ft and boasts untouched original period features, including a large reception room with 3.8-meter-high ceilings, floor to ceiling doors leading to the south-facing terrace, wonderful intricate cornicing and original fireplaces.

Currently configured as a one-bedroom apartment, there is opportunity to convert it into a two-bedroom layout, providing flexibility as a blank canvas. The separate kitchen also has floor-to-ceiling doors that provide access to the large private terrace.
